In the most recent edition of Managing Intellectual Property’s “Behind the Case” series, partner Brian Horne offered insight into Knobbe Martens’ victory on behalf of Sigray, Inc. in a high-stakes trade secret and patent infringement jury trial earlier this month.
Mr. Horne led a trial team from the firm that, following a six-day trial, obtained an overwhelming defense verdict for Sigray, a leading pioneer in x-ray technologies.
During the trial, the team strategically focused on “mastering the record” and distilling issues regarding complex technical concepts into an accessible, jury-friendly narrative, Mr. Horne shared with Managing IP, adding, “there is no substitute for hard work and preparation.”
“As a defendant, it is always a challenge to convince the jury to wait until your client can tell its side of the story,” Mr. Horne said of the obstacles the team faced during trial. Spotlighting Sigray’s innovation story played a “significant role” in the team’s defense strategy, demonstrating the founders’ good faith and desire to “innovate and advance science,” he maintained.
